When the store manager receives a requisition note, he issues three copies of purchase order. Two copies of these orders are sent to the vendor and one copy remains in the stores file. When the goods are received, the store manager matches the purchase order with the invoice and forwards them to accounts payable department for payment of dues. Which of the following statement best describes the internal control over the purchasing process? Inadequate control over accounts payable. Inadequate segregation of duties. Inadequate segregation of duties. Adequate internal control exists.
